Recent Weather Patterns in Baltimore

As we move into fall 2023, Baltimore has witnessed a mix of warm and cooler days, typical for this time of year. Recent reports indicate that temperatures have ranged between 60°F and 75°F, with sporadic rain showers impacting the area. In the past week alone, the city faced a brief but intense thunderstorm that brought heavy winds and localized flooding. The Baltimore Office of Emergency Management issued alerts to residents, recommending caution during severe weather conditions.

What to Expect in the Coming Weeks

Looking ahead, forecasts indicate that Baltimore is set to experience more variability in temperatures as it transitions fully into autumn. Meteorologists predict that average temperatures will gradually drop, with highs typically reaching the mid-60s by late October. Residents should brace for the possibility of frost on some early mornings as nighttime temperatures dip. Additionally, October could see an increase in precipitation, aligning with historical data showing this month averages about 3.1 inches of rain.
